A leading software consultancy in Harlow is seeking a Business Central Application Manager / Implementation Lead to manage end-to-end project delivery in key client accounts.
The ideal candidate will have at least 8 years of experience in Business Central / NAV roles and strong expertise in Warehouse and Manufacturing modules.
Offering a competitive salary of £95,000–£100,000, this role permits hybrid working, requiring one day per week on-site for the initial months. The role values work-life balance and professional development.
